TRB's National Cooperative Highway Research Program (NCHRP) Synthesis 345: Steel Bridge Erection Practices examines steel bridge erection practices for I-girder, tub-girder, and box-girder bridges; particularly curved, skewed, and staged structures. The report focuses on the impact of design and analysis practices on erection; methods used to predict erection deflections as a function of bridge type and complexity; shop-assembly practices and alternate methods of ensuring properly assembled geometry; stability issues; field connection practices; examples of structures in which erection practices have caused problems; owner requirements for erection procedures, implementation of requirements, and the impact of procedures on the quality of erection; and current and proposed research.

"These specifications govern the fabrication of vehicular steel bridges to include the furnishing and fabrication of steel structures and the structural steel portions of other structures. Their objective is to achieve quality and value from a common specification that standardizes vehicular steel bridge fabrication in the United States. Specifically, the specifications: (1) minimize variations among projects; (2) provide economy, because individual fabricators would not have to change their methods and production variables; (3) allow expertise in steel bridge fabrication to be shared among states; and (4) enable owners to share resources, minimizing the effort each would, otherwise, spend to maintain their individual bridge fabrication specifications."--publisher website
